White Rhino
The white rhino is the largest of all living rhinoceroses and, after the elephant, among the heaviest land animals on Earth. A big bull can tip the scales at more than 5,000 pounds (2,300 kg) yet still move with surprising ease across the open grasslands it favors. Its most distinctive feature is a broad, squared-off upper lip built for cropping grass close to the ground, a design so characteristic that the animal is also known as the square-lipped rhinoceros.
Despite the name, the white rhino is not white at all. It is a muted grey, much like its relative the black rhino, and the two are told apart by lip shape and feeding style rather than color. Native to the savannas of Africa, the white rhino carries a remarkable double story. Its southern population is one of conservation's greatest recoveries, while its northern population sits on the very edge of extinction, reduced to a mere two aging females.
Taxonomic Classification

The white rhino belongs to the order Perissodactyla, the odd-toed ungulates, a group that also includes horses, zebras, and tapirs. Within that order it sits in the family Rhinocerotidae, which contains all five surviving rhino species. Its genus is Ceratotherium and its scientific name is Ceratotherium simum, described by the naturalist William Burchell in 1817. The genus name comes from the Greek words for horn and wild beast, while the species name derives from a Greek term meaning flat nosed.
Two subspecies are recognized. The southern white rhino, Ceratotherium simum simum, occupies southern Africa and accounts for nearly the entire living population. The northern white rhino, Ceratotherium simum cottoni, once ranged across central Africa and is now functionally extinct. Some researchers, notably a 2010 study led by Colin Groves, have argued that the two forms are distinct enough to be treated as separate species, a view based on genetic and skull differences. That reclassification has not won universal agreement, and most authorities still treat them as subspecies of a single species.
Physical Description

Everything about the white rhino is built on a large scale. Adults stand roughly 5 to 6 feet (1.5 to 1.8 m) tall at the shoulder and measure about 10 to 16 feet (3 to 5 m) in head and body length. Weight typically runs between 4,000 and 6,000 pounds (1,800 and 2,700 kg), with the largest bulls exceeding that upper figure. Males are heavier and bulkier than females, a clear case of sexual dimorphism tied to their competition for territory and mates.
The body is barrel shaped and carried on short, sturdy legs, each foot ending in three toes. A pronounced hump of muscle sits over the shoulders, supporting the animal's massive head and long skull. The skin is thick and grey, sparsely haired, and often takes on the color of whatever mud or dust the rhino has recently wallowed in.
Two horns rise from the snout, made not of bone but of keratin, the same fibrous protein found in hair and fingernails. The longer front horn can reach about 37 to 79 inches (94 to 201 cm), while the rear horn is shorter and thicker. The defining trait, though, is that wide, flat upper lip. Where the browsing black rhino has a hooked, prehensile lip for grabbing leaves, the white rhino's squared mouth works like a lawnmower, ideal for grazing short grasses across large stretches of savanna.
Range and Habitat

White rhinos are grazers of open country, and they thrive in grassland and savanna where short grasses grow thick and water is within reach. They avoid dense forest and steep terrain, preferring flat or gently rolling ground with scattered trees for shade.
The southern white rhino has its stronghold in South Africa, which holds the great majority of the world's wild population. Additional populations, many of them reintroduced or introduced, live in Namibia, Botswana, Zimbabwe, Eswatini, Mozambique, Uganda, Kenya, and Zambia. This spread across roughly a dozen countries reflects decades of translocation work aimed at rebuilding the subspecies from a tiny historical remnant.
The northern white rhino tells a starkly different story. It once roamed parts of Chad, Sudan, the Central African Republic, Uganda, and the Democratic Republic of the Congo. Today its entire living population consists of two females held under armed guard at the Ol Pejeta Conservancy in Kenya. The wild northern range is effectively empty.
Diet

The white rhino is a dedicated grazer, and its whole feeding apparatus is tuned to a grass diet. Using its broad lip, it clips grass close to the soil and can process large volumes in a day, a necessity given its enormous body. An adult may spend around half of each 24-hour period feeding, often in the cooler hours of morning and evening.
Grass makes up the bulk of the diet, with short, nutritious species preferred where available. Because grasses are relatively low in energy, the rhino compensates through sheer intake, moving steadily across grazing lawns and keeping them cropped. This feeding pattern shapes the landscape around it, an effect explored in the next sections. Rhinos drink regularly when water is available but can go a few days between visits to a waterhole during dry spells.
Behavior

Among rhinos, the white rhino is the most social. Females and their calves often gather in loose groups, sometimes called crashes, that may number several animals feeding in the same area. Adult males are more solitary and hold territories, which they mark and defend against rival bulls. A dominant male will tolerate subordinate males on his ground as long as they behave submissively, but serious clashes between equals can turn violent.
Scent is central to rhino communication. Animals deposit dung at communal sites known as middens and spray urine to advertise identity, status, and reproductive condition. Their eyesight is poor, so they lean heavily on smell and hearing to read their surroundings. White rhinos are generally most active in the morning, late afternoon, and evening, resting and wallowing in mud during the heat of the day to cool down and shed parasites.
For all their bulk, white rhinos can charge at speed when threatened and are capable of covering ground quickly over short distances, a reminder that their calm grazing manner should not be mistaken for docility.
Reproduction

White rhinos breed slowly, which makes population recovery a long process. Females reach maturity at around six to seven years, while males typically do not secure the territory needed to breed until they are older, often past ten. Courtship can be prolonged, with a bull following and guarding a receptive female for days before mating.
Gestation lasts roughly 16 months, one of the longest pregnancies of any land mammal. A female gives birth to a single calf, which can weigh over 100 pounds (45 kg) at birth and is able to stand and follow its mother within hours. The calf stays close for two to three years, often until a new sibling arrives, and in white rhinos the youngster usually walks in front of its mother rather than behind. Females generally produce a calf only once every two to three years. In the wild, white rhinos can live around 40 to 50 years.
Importance to the World

As a large grazer, the white rhino functions as a kind of ecosystem engineer. By feeding heavily on grass, it creates and maintains short grazing lawns that other herbivores use, and it helps shape the structure of savanna vegetation. Its dung returns nutrients to the soil and supports insects and other organisms that depend on it, tying the rhino into a wide web of savanna life.
The white rhino also acts as an umbrella species, meaning its protection shelters far more than the rhino itself. Because a viable rhino population needs large, secure tracts of grassland, safeguarding that habitat automatically protects the countless smaller and less famous species that live alongside it: antelope, ground-nesting birds, insects, and plants. Anti-poaching patrols, fencing, and reserve management put in place for rhinos end up guarding an entire community of wildlife. In this way a single well-protected rhino population can serve as a backbone for the conservation of a whole ecosystem.
Threats and Conservation

The IUCN Red List classifies the white rhino as a whole as Near Threatened, based on its 2020 assessment, which estimated roughly 10,080 mature individuals and a decreasing trend. The southern subspecies, though far more numerous, is also listed as Near Threatened, with figures from the African Rhino Specialist Group placing the southern population at around 17,000 animals at the end of 2023. The northern subspecies is Critically Endangered and considered possibly extinct in the wild.
By far the greatest threat is poaching for horn, which is trafficked to illegal markets in parts of Asia despite being made of nothing more remarkable than keratin. Southern white rhino numbers climbed steadily through the late twentieth century. Having dwindled below 100 animals in the early 1900s, the subspecies rebounded past 20,000 by 2012, one of the most dramatic conservation turnarounds ever recorded. A surge in poaching after 2007, centered on South Africa's Kruger National Park, then reversed part of that gain and drove numbers down again.
The northern white rhino stands as a warning of what unchecked killing can do. Its last male, Sudan, died in 2018, leaving only two females, Najin and her daughter Fatu, at Ol Pejeta in Kenya. Neither can carry a pregnancy, so an international scientific effort known as BioRescue is racing to save the subspecies through in vitro fertilization, using stored sperm and eggs collected from Fatu, with southern white rhino females serving as surrogates. Dozens of pure northern white embryos have been created, and transfers are underway, though a lasting pregnancy has not yet been achieved.
Takeaway
The white rhino is worth understanding because it holds two lessons at once. The southern subspecies proves that a large, slow-breeding mammal can be pulled back from near total loss. A population of perhaps 100 animals a century ago now numbers well over 15,000 today. That recovery did not happen by accident. It came from sustained investment in protected reserves, patient translocation of animals to rebuild scattered populations, and armed anti-poaching work carried out year after year. When those efforts hold, the numbers rise. When they slip, as they did during the poaching surge that began in 2007, the numbers fall just as fast.
The northern subspecies shows the other side of that same equation. Reduced to two females who cannot reproduce naturally, it is now dependent on an experimental IVF program that may or may not succeed. Its collapse is a direct measure of what happens when protection fails and demand for horn goes unchecked.
For anyone who cares about the animal, the practical takeaways are clear. The single greatest driver of white rhino decline is poaching fueled by the illegal horn trade, so reducing that demand and funding enforcement on the ground do more than almost anything else. Wildlife tourism and reputable conservation organizations channel money directly into that protection, which is why well-managed reserves tend to hold healthy rhino numbers. The white rhino's story is still being written, and unlike many endangered species, its fate rests less on some unsolved mystery of biology than on choices people are making right now.
Fun Facts

- The name has nothing to do with color. The white rhino is grey. Its name is widely thought to trace back to a word meaning wide, a reference to its broad mouth, though the exact origin is debated.
- It is among the heaviest land animals alive. Only the elephant reliably outweighs it, with big bulls exceeding 5,000 pounds (2,300 kg).
- The horn is basically hair. Both horns are made of keratin, the same protein found in fingernails and hair, not bone.
- Calves lead the way. Unlike black rhino young, white rhino calves usually walk in front of their mothers rather than behind them.
- An entire subspecies now numbers two. Only two northern white rhinos remain, both female, kept under armed guard while scientists attempt to revive the population through IVF.
Quick Facts
- Scientific name: Ceratotherium simum
- Family and order: Rhinocerotidae, Perissodactyla
- IUCN status: Near Threatened (southern subspecies Near Threatened, northern subspecies Critically Endangered)
- Height: 5 to 6 feet (1.5 to 1.8 m) at the shoulder
- Length: 10 to 16 feet (3 to 5 m), head and body
- Weight: 4,000 to 6,000 pounds (1,800 to 2,700 kg)
- Lifespan: around 40 to 50 years in the wild
- Diet: herbivore, grazer on short grasses
- Range: savannas and grasslands of southern and central Africa
